Choosing the Right Glue: A Deep Dive
Several factors influence the best glue for your mosaic project. Consider the materials you’re using (glass, ceramic, stone, etc.), the substrate (wood, concrete, metal), and whether your mosaic will be indoors or outdoors. For instance, a thinset mortar might be ideal for a large outdoor mosaic, while a PVA-based adhesive is better suited for smaller, indoor projects. The wrong choice can lead to weak bonds, discoloration, or even the mosaic pieces falling off.
Types of Mosaic Glue: What are Your Options?
There are several types of mosaic glue on the market, each with its own set of characteristics:
-
Thinset Mortar: This cement-based adhesive is incredibly strong and durable, making it a popular choice for outdoor mosaics and wet areas like showers. It’s also excellent for larger projects due to its affordability.
-
PVA-Based Adhesives (White Glue): These are versatile and easy to use, ideal for beginners and smaller projects. They dry clear and create a strong bond with various materials.
-
Epoxy Adhesives: Known for their exceptional strength and water resistance, epoxy adhesives are perfect for intricate mosaics and areas exposed to moisture.
-
Silicone Adhesives: These offer excellent flexibility and adhesion, making them suitable for uneven surfaces and materials with different expansion rates.
Best Glue for Mosaics: Frequently Asked Questions
What is the strongest glue for mosaic tiles? For ultimate strength, especially in outdoor applications, thinset mortar or epoxy adhesives are the best choices.
What glue is best for glass mosaic tiles? PVA-based adhesives or clear-drying silicone adhesives work well with glass mosaic tiles.
Can I use regular glue for mosaic? While some regular glues might work temporarily, they are not recommended for long-term durability. Specialized mosaic adhesives are designed for this purpose and ensure a strong, lasting bond.
Is waterproof glue necessary for mosaics? If your mosaic will be exposed to moisture, such as in a bathroom or outdoors, using a waterproof adhesive like thinset mortar, epoxy, or silicone is essential.
How much glue do I need for my mosaic project? The amount of glue needed depends on the size and complexity of your project. It’s always best to overestimate rather than underestimate.
What is the best glue for mosaic on wood? PVA-based adhesives are generally a good option for wood, but be sure to choose one that is compatible with both wood and your mosaic materials.
Expert Insights: Tips from the Pros
“For beginners, best glue for mosaics with PVA-based adhesive is a great starting point. It’s forgiving and allows for adjustments,” says Maria Sanchez, a renowned mosaic artist. “When working with porous materials like terracotta, ensure the surface is sealed before applying the adhesive to prevent absorption.”
Another expert, John Davis, adds, “When working outdoors, thinset mortar is your best friend. It’s weather-resistant and creates a lasting bond that can withstand the elements.” He also recommends “testing your adhesive on a small, inconspicuous area before applying it to the entire project to ensure compatibility and prevent unwanted reactions.”
